The Science Behind the Smoke Point

The coconut oil burn temp is technically defined as its smoke point, the temperature at which it releases visible smoke. This occurs when the oil is heated to the point where its glycerol backbone breaks down, releasing free fatty acids and other volatile compounds. For refined coconut oil, this threshold is generally around 400°F (204°C), whereas unrefined or virgin coconut oil, which retains more impurities and delicate phytonutrients, typically smokes at a slightly lower temperature of approximately 350°F (177°C). These specific numbers are not arbitrary; they are the result of the fatty acid composition and the presence of trace impurities that dictate thermal stability.

Refined vs. Virgin: A Thermal Comparison

The primary factor influencing the coconut oil burn temp is the level of processing. Refined coconut oil undergoes bleaching and deodorizing, which removes impurities that would otherwise burn at lower temperatures. This purification process grants it a higher smoke point and a neutral flavor, making it the preferred choice for searing meats or stir-frying. Conversely, virgin coconut oil is expelled directly from the fruit without chemical solvents, preserving its distinct aroma and antioxidants. Because it contains more particulate matter, it reaches its burning point sooner, but it excels in applications like baking or low-temperature sautéing where flavor is paramount.

Culinary Applications and Safety

When translating the coconut oil burn temp to the kitchen, selecting the right oil for the heat source is a simple safety measure. High-heat methods such as deep frying or pan-searing require refined variants to prevent the oil from reaching its smoke point. If the oil begins to smoke, it is a clear indicator that the temperature is too high; continuing to cook at this stage can introduce acrolein, a compound with an unpleasant taste and potential respiratory irritant. Maintaining the heat just below the coconut oil burn temp ensures the oil remains a stable cooking medium rather than a source of indoor air pollution.

Nutritional Integrity Under Heat

Beyond safety, the coconut oil burn temp is a critical factor in preserving its health benefits. Coconut oil is rich in medium-chain triglycerides (MCTs), which are known for their rapid absorption and energy-providing properties. However, these delicate molecules are susceptible to oxidation when exposed to excessive heat. Heating the oil past its recommended threshold can break down the MCTs and create oxidative byproducts, effectively turning a beneficial fat into a less desirable one. By respecting the smoke point, you retain the oil’s beneficial fatty acid profile and prevent the formation of harmful free radicals.

Practical Tips for Home Cooks

To utilize coconut oil effectively, it is helpful to recognize the visual and olfactory cues that indicate it is approaching its burn temp. Look for subtle shimmering on the surface of the oil and a thin wisp of smoke, rather than waiting for heavy, billowing clouds. If the odor shifts from a pleasant tropical scent to a sharp, acrid smell, the oil has likely overheated. Keeping a kitchen thermometer handy is the most accurate method, ensuring you stay safely below the coconut oil burn temp while maximizing the efficiency of your cooking.
